Possible Interaction: Chlorhexidine and Quinine

supplement:

Quinine

Research Papers that Mention the Interaction

Chlorhexidine impaired identification of the salty quality and produced a bitter quality in nonbitter salts and impaired identification of the bitter quality of quinine , but not bitter salts.
Physiology & Behavior  •  2001  |  View Paper
Chlorhexidine , a bis-biguanide antiseptic, reversibly inhibits salty taste and tastes of a subset of bitter stimuli, including quinine hydrochloride.
Chemical senses  •  2009  |  View Paper
Chronic rinsing with chlorhexidine , an oral-antiseptic, has been shown to decrease the saltiness of NaCl and the bitterness of quinine.
Chemical senses  •  2001  |  View Paper
Chlorhexidine rinses reduced the perceptual intensity of sodium chloride and quinine hydrochloride , not sucrose or citric acid.
Archives of oral biology  •  1995  |  View Paper
